Communication loss at start attempt

Looking for advice on communication loss at start attempt? Unit had several techs working on it, has new ECM (works on other units), OEM plugs, OEM crank and cam sensor (good signals), good compression, strong 5 volt reference signal, new battery (clean cables), additional ground cables added, chassis grounds cleaned, etc. Hitachi scan tool 3000 displays live data at key-on, communication loss with engine cranking even with key switch and or starter bypassed to crank. Looses spark when comm loss occurs. Any help would be appreciated. Thanks in advance. -Curtis H.
